LV= Mastering LV’s lending criteria – what advisers need to know
Friday 28 November 2025, 10amWhen:
Friday 28 November 2025, 10am
This webinar has been designed to give advisers confidence when it comes to navigating the complexities of lifetime mortgage lending criteria.
By joining LV= industry experts for this CPD-eligible 45 minute webinar, you can deepen your understanding of the underwriting process and improve client outcomes.
LV= will help to simplify things by taking advisers, step-by-step, through these key topics:
- the valuation process
- how lenders assess risk
- ways you can support your clients’ applications - with practical steps to help avoid delays and declines
During the webinar, LV= experts will deliver actionable tips, case study examples and answers to your underwriting questions.

L&G "Setting the Foundation" Workshop
4 December 2025, 9.15am - 1.15pmWhen:
4 December 2025, 9.15am - 1.15pm
After qualifying, it can feel daunting to take the leap into advising on lifetime mortgages.
Our goal is to make this transition as simple and easy as possible for you. L&G’s ‘Setting the Foundations’ workshop is a great opportunity for advisers to learn about getting the best out of the fact find process, and ensuring the arrangements for their clients are future-proofed.
The workshop is aimed at either newly qualified Equity Release advisers or those who want to become more active in this market.
It’s an interactive workshop and will help advisers to:
- Identify and secure clients in the equity release market
- Understand key considerations for an effective fact find
- Explain differences between residential mortgage and LTM processes
- Manage client expectations by navigating the conveyancing journey
